Job Description

You are in charge of the concept and development of our real time software solutions for timekeeping and scoring systems used in the next Olympic Games or World Cups. This also includes the interfaces with the hardware devices (sensors, timers, cameras).

Responsible to ensure the highest quality and reliability of the software, you support continuous improvement. During sport competitions, you assist the technology and work in close collaboration with our sports managers and the sports federations to validate the new timekeeping technologies. Finally, you support and train the testing and operational team and take part in innovation projects.

Profile
  • You hold a Bachelor or a Master in Software Engineering or equivalent degree
  • Being resilient, you are able to operate in a dynamic and sometimes stressful environment
  • You would describe yourself as optimistic, motivating and visionary and interested in sports
  • You are available for travels abroad (approximately 20%)
Professional Requirements
  • You possess knowledge of Visual Studio, C#, WPF and .Net
  • Some Web technology knowledge would be an asset
  • Being structured, systematic and organized in your way of working you prioritize according to the deadlines
Languages
  • Strong communication skills in German and English are mandatory
